could be the ensuing general public critical, and * is definitely the special elliptic curve “multiplication�?operator. Note that elliptic curve multiplication isn't like regular multiplication.
Address obfuscation is a technique that aims to cover or obfuscate the legitimate possession or identification affiliated with an Ethereum address. These approaches can be used to improve privateness and stop address-based mostly tracking or Assessment. This may be done through the use of a range of strategies, such as:
The “payable�?key word helps make the purpose accept ether and improves the harmony from the deal by the amount of ether received. Consider my report on Payable and Nonpayable perform to learn more.
Community Crucial Derivation: From your private important, a corresponding public key is derived using elliptic curve cryptography (ECC). The general public important is a point to the elliptic curve and is particularly made use of to build the Ethereum address.
Compatibility: Hexadecimal addresses are appropriate with other blockchains that use hexadecimal addresses, like Bitcoin and Some others. This makes it very easy to transfer funds among unique blockchains.
The private crucial has to be held safe continually, since it grants entry to the related Ethereum address and any funds or belongings stored inside it.
copyright investments are volatile and substantial danger in nature; it can be done to lose your full investment decision. We're not fiscal advisors, nor do we purport being.
They offer users additional Manage around their personal details and mitigate the threats linked to address-based tracking and Assessment.
In Solidity, addresses undoubtedly are a primitive kind. This means that they are often Employed in expressions and statements much like other primitive forms, like integers and strings.
Address Creation: The Ethereum address is established by getting the Keccak-256 hash of the public vital. This method requires applying a hashing algorithm to the general public crucial, resulting in a singular Ethereum address.
The wrapping is basically undertaking explicit sort conversions from a hash to an address. The nonce scrambles it up if two transactions go through in the exact same block. The block hash seems
I attempted but I do think it enforces extra complexity on me to safe the private important. For example, initially it forces me to choose a password that it would use to safe the private important. Then the ensuing wallet appears to be like complex like the subsequent:
However, the interaction of networks and tokens (particularly the problem of ERC-20 variants of indigenous tokens) can be intricate and isn't without having Click for More Info possibility, so be sure to often do your exploration prior to sending a transaction.
Even though signing in to any platform on the internet, you might want to authenticate working with a combination of credentials. Take into consideration an Ethereum address as your username plus a corresponding private crucial as the password. Though your Ethereum address is community and can be shared, the private critical need to usually be saved solution.